PURPOSE:To obtain a sound output waveform with remarkably reduced crossover distortion by decreasing sufficiently an idle current at steady-state where no sound is outputted while increasing the idle current at driving where the sound is outputted. CONSTITUTION:An F is a circuit detecting a peak of an output signal of signal output circuit E given via a transistor T9 and is provided with a resistor R6 having a low resistance value, a resistor R7 having a high resistance value and a charge/discharge capacitor C3. A G is a circuit giving an idle current deciding signal to an idle current diciding circuit C in response to an output of the peak detecting circuit F. When a signal is given to a speaker via an output terminal OUT, the amplitude of the level of the signal by the peak detecting circuit F and the idle current (i) is decided in response to this detected output. Thus, since the idle current (i) is also increased with a large sound output, the sound output waveform with reduced crossover distortion is obtained and the idle current (i) does not almost flow at no sound. |
